Level/Category I Thermography Certification Courses

Learn everything you need to get started as an infrared thermographer the right way with ITC’s Level I certification course, Fundamentals of Infrared Thermography.

As a Level I certified thermographer you’ll learn how infrared cameras make and capture images, how to make accurate temperature measurements with an infrared camera, and all of the foundational science you’ll need to get the most out of your camera.Plus, you’ll discover how to conduct safe thermographic inspections in a variety of common use cases, and create basic reports so you can share your findings with team members, customers, and other stakeholders.

In short, an ITC Level I certification gives you all the tools you need to begin your journey as a safe, capable thermographer, getting the most value out of your investment in infrared cameras and adding tremendous value to your organization or business.

What you’ll learn?

The factors that make thermal images look the way they do and influence temperature measurement accuracy

Inspection technique fundamentals, including safety considerations vital to working around energized equipment

Infrared image analysis and interpretation techniques

The basics of infrared science concepts such as emissivity, reflectivity, heat transfer, and the impact of atmosphere

How to use thermography analysis software and create simple, easy to understand reports

Hands-on exercises that let you get practical experiences of the theoretical concepts taught throughout the week

Vital application-specific insights for electrical inspections, mechanical reliability maintenance, building envelope, and roof moisture surveys

Certification

Students who complete all training course requirements receive a Level I Infrared Thermography Certification.

As a global organization supporting a range of industries and applications, we acknowledge and adhere to the standards
provided by the American Society of Non-Destructive Testing (ASNT), British Institute of Non-Destructive Testing (BINDT), and
the International Standards Organization (ISO). Specifically, ASNT SNT-TC-1A & CP-105 for North American courses, BINDT
CMGEN appB for United Kingdom classes, and ISO 18436 & 9712 for courses conducted in Latin America and Europe. We
recognize the importance of a quality education and compliance with common NDT standards is just one of the reasons why
ITC certifications are recognized globally as the industry gold-standard.
